India Gears Up for England ODIs with Probable Squad Analysis

After a tough Border-Gavaskar Trophy against Australia, India now shifts focus to an eight-match white-ball series at home against England. The series, comprising five T20Is and three ODIs, serves as a final opportunity for both teams to fine-tune their squads ahead of the Champions Trophy.

India’s ODI team will differ significantly from the T20I squad as they aim to bounce back from their recent setbacks. Rohit Sharma, despite struggling in Australia, is likely to retain his captaincy. In his last ODI series, he showcased his prowess with 157 runs against Sri Lanka at an average of 52.33 and a strike rate of 141.44. Shubman Gill and Virat Kohli will likely anchor the top order, while Yashasvi Jaiswal could serve as the reserve opener, given his stellar recent form.

In the middle order, Shreyas Iyer is the front-runner for the number four spot. Rishabh Pant and KL Rahul will likely handle wicketkeeping duties, with Pant’s aggressive batting offering a left-handed option if needed.

Hardik Pandya will lead as the primary all-rounder, supported by Axar Patel and Washington Sundar in spin-bowling roles. Veteran Ravindra Jadeja might be rested to give Axar and Sundar opportunities to secure spots for the Champions Trophy.

Jasprit Bumrah is expected to miss the series for workload management, making Mohammed Siraj the leader of the pace attack. Arshdeep Singh and Harshit Rana are likely contenders for the supporting roles. Varun Chakravarthy may receive an ODI call-up if Kuldeep Yadav remains unavailable due to injury.

Probable Squad:
Rohit Sharma (C), Shubman Gill, Yashasvi Jaiswal, Virat Kohli, Shreyas Iyer, Rishabh Pant (WK), KL Rahul, Hardik Pandya, Nitish Kumar Reddy, Axar Patel, Washington Sundar, Mohammed Siraj, Arshdeep Singh, Harshit Rana, Varun Chakravarthy
